Skip site navigation (1)Skip section navigation (2)

FreeBSD Manual Pages

  
 
  

home | help
Tk_MapWindow(3)		     Tk	Library	Procedures	       Tk_MapWindow(3)

______________________________________________________________________________

NAME
       Tk_MapWindow, Tk_UnmapWindow - map or unmap a window

SYNOPSIS
       #include	<tk.h>

       Tk_Window
       Tk_MapWindow(tkwin)

       Tk_UnmapWindow(tkwin)

ARGUMENTS
       Tk_Window tkwin (in)	      Token for	window.
______________________________________________________________________________

DESCRIPTION
       These  procedures  may  be used to map and unmap	windows	managed	by Tk.
       Tk_MapWindow maps the window given by tkwin, and	also creates an	X win-
       dow corresponding to tkwin if it	 does  not  already  exist.   See  the
       Tk_CreateWindow	manual	entry  for information on deferred window cre-
       ation.  Tk_UnmapWindow unmaps tkwin's window from the screen.

       If tkwin	is a child window (i.e.	Tk_CreateWindow	was used to  create  a
       child  window),	then event handlers interested in map and unmap	events
       are invoked immediately.	 If tkwin is not an internal window, then  the
       event  handlers will be invoked later, after X has seen the request and
       returned	an event for it.

       These procedures	should be used in place	of the X procedures XMapWindow
       and XUnmapWindow, since they update Tk's	local data structure  for  tk-
       win.  Applications using	Tk should not invoke XMapWindow	and XUnmapWin-
       dow directly.

KEYWORDS
       map, unmap, window

Tk							       Tk_MapWindow(3)

Want to link to this manual page? Use this URL:
<https://man.freebsd.org/cgi/man.cgi?query=Tk_MapWindow.tk86&sektion=3&manpath=FreeBSD+Ports+14.3.quarterly>

home | help